Derrick Rose cleared league waivers after being waved by the Utah Jazz and is now a free agent, according to ESPN reporter Adrian Wojnarowski.

While there's still a solid chance Rose will get signed somewhere to play out the remainder of the season, it appears that the one-time league MVP is increasingly running out of options for keeping his career going.
